The Great Shift: From Constraint to Comfort
For decades, undergarments were designed around ideals that had little to do with real bodies. Think whalebone corsets, bullet bras, tight shapewear. The goal wasn’t comfort—it was control. Women, in particular, were expected to mold their bodies to fit a silhouette, not the other way around.

Thankfully, the narrative is shifting. Today’s best everyday undergarments celebrate comfort, movement, and adaptability. Wireless bras with seamless cups, briefs with wide waistbands that don’t dig in, moisture-wicking materials, and inclusive sizing are fast becoming the norm.

Brands like ThirdLove, Parade, Knix, and TomboyX aren’t just offering new styles—they’re redefining who lingerie is for and how it should feel. It’s no longer about “looking sexy” for someone else. It’s about feeling supported, comfortable, and confident—for yourself.

What Makes a Great Everyday Undergarment?
Everyone’s body and preferences are different, but a few core elements tend to define truly great everyday underwear:

Fit: Ill-fitting bras and underwear can lead to discomfort, posture problems, and even skin irritation. A good fit should feel like a second skin—not a reminder that it’s there.

Fabric: Natural fibers like cotton are breathable and gentle, while bamboo and modal offer stretch and softness. For activewear or humid climates, synthetic blends with moisture-wicking properties can be game-changers.

Support: Not everyone wants or needs underwire, but even wireless designs can (and should) offer adequate support. Seamless bands and adjustable straps go a long way.

Durability: The best everyday undergarments hold their shape and comfort after dozens of washes. Thin elastic and fragile lace might be pretty, but they often aren’t built for regular wear.

Style: Yes, even for basics. Whether it’s a pop of color, a bold cut, or minimalist detailing, what’s underneath can—and should—spark joy.

Bras: More Than Just Uplift
For many people, the bra is the most complex part of the undergarment puzzle. It’s not just about size—it’s about shape, purpose, and personal preference.

Some feel best in a classic T-shirt bra with molded cups and a smooth finish that vanishes under clothes. Others swear by bralettes, which offer a lighter, wire-free experience ideal for lounging, layering, or smaller busts. Then there are sports bras, which have evolved beyond the gym. With modern materials and chic designs, many double as everyday essentials.

There’s also a quiet revolution happening in adaptive and post-surgery bras, which accommodate bodies after mastectomies, gender-affirming surgeries, or chronic pain conditions. Brands are finally recognizing that no two chests are alike—and that support means more than lift.

The best everyday bra doesn’t pinch, slip, or demand constant readjustment. It meets you where you are—and moves with you.

Bottoms Up: Finding the Right Everyday Underwear
Underwear is arguably even more personal than bras, and yet it’s often overlooked. The truth is, a well-fitting pair of underwear can change your entire mood. No riding up, no digging in, no awkward seams—just soft, supportive coverage where you want it, and freedom where you don’t.

Some of the most beloved styles for daily wear include:

High-rise briefs: Ultra-comfortable and flattering, these offer full coverage without feeling matronly. Look for stretchy waistbands and breathable fabrics.

Bikini and hipster styles: A nice middle ground between coverage and minimalism, these are popular for everyday movement and outfits.

Boyshorts and trunks: Often favored for lounging or for people who want more thigh coverage. Popular with all genders, these are a great option under skirts or dresses to avoid chafing.

Thongs: Yes, thongs can be comfortable too. Look for seamless, wide-band designs that won’t shift or dig. Great under form-fitting clothes.

For those who menstruate, period underwear has become a revolutionary category all its own. With absorbent layers and leak-proof technology, brands like Thinx and Modibodi are allowing people to ditch disposable products on lighter days—or even entirely.

The Genderless and Size-Inclusive Movement
One of the most powerful changes in the undergarment space is the growing recognition that gender isn’t binary—and neither is comfort. Brands are increasingly offering gender-neutral underwear that prioritizes fit and feel over gendered design. Think soft binders, compression bras, boxer-brief hybrids, and high-rise underwear that works for any body.

Size inclusivity has also taken center stage. Where once lingerie ads featured only sample-sized models, today we see a more honest reflection of body diversity. Companies like Savage X Fenty and Aerie celebrate softness, scars, and stretch marks, proving that beauty doesn’t come in one size—or one style.

When people see themselves in the marketing—and can actually find their size on the rack—it sends a message: You matter. Your body matters. And it deserves to feel good.

Taking Care of the Basics
Great undergarments are an investment—not always financially, but emotionally. They hold you, move with you, and bear witness to your life’s moments. So they deserve a little care in return.

Some tips for making them last:

Hand wash when possible, especially with delicate fabrics. If using a machine, use a mesh laundry bag and cold water on a gentle cycle.

Air dry to prevent elastic breakdown and fabric wear.

Rotate your pieces to avoid over-wearing the same bra or pair of underwear.

Store them well, especially bras. Don’t fold molded cups or stuff them in drawers—they’ll lose their shape.

The better you care for them, the better they’ll care for you.
